What Is Crystal UHD?

Crystal UHD represents Samsung’s entry-level to mid-range 4K UHD TV lineup. The “Crystal” in the name refers to the TVs’ use of a Crystal Processor 4K. This processor plays a crucial role in upscaling content to near-4K resolution, enhancing color, and optimizing contrast. Crystal UHD TVs primarily rely on traditional LED backlighting, with advancements like dynamic crystal color technology to improve the color palette.

The dynamic crystal color technology expands the color range compared to standard UHD TVs, offering a wider spectrum of shades and hues. However, it doesn’t reach the same level of color accuracy and vibrancy as QLED technology. The image quality is generally excellent for everyday viewing, especially for users upgrading from older, non-UHD televisions.

What Is QLED?

QLED stands for Quantum Dot LED TV. Quantum dots are microscopic semiconductor nanocrystals that emit different colors of light depending on their size when illuminated. QLED TVs utilize a layer of these quantum dots placed in front of the LED backlight. This layer enhances the color purity and brightness of the displayed image.

QLED technology allows for a wider color gamut, resulting in more realistic and vibrant colors. QLED TVs are also known for their higher peak brightness levels, which contribute to better HDR (High Dynamic Range) performance. The quantum dot layer improves light efficiency and color volume compared to traditional LED TVs, allowing QLED TVs to display brighter and more colorful images without sacrificing energy efficiency.

Picture Quality: A Detailed Comparison

The most significant difference between QLED and Crystal UHD lies in their picture quality. Several factors contribute to this difference, including color accuracy, brightness, contrast, and HDR performance.

Color Accuracy And Volume

QLED TVs excel in color accuracy and volume. Their quantum dot technology enables them to reproduce a wider range of colors with greater precision. This leads to more lifelike and immersive visuals. Crystal UHD TVs, while offering improved color compared to standard UHD TVs, can’t match the depth and richness of QLED.

Color volume refers to a TV’s ability to display colors accurately at various brightness levels. QLED TVs maintain color accuracy even at peak brightness, ensuring that colors remain vibrant and true-to-life across the entire brightness range.

Brightness And Contrast

QLED TVs typically boast higher peak brightness levels than Crystal UHD TVs. This is crucial for HDR content, which requires high brightness to deliver its full impact. The higher brightness of QLED TVs results in brighter highlights, deeper blacks, and an overall more dynamic picture.

While Crystal UHD TVs offer decent contrast, QLED TVs, especially higher-end models with advanced local dimming, provide superior contrast ratios. Local dimming technology allows the TV to independently control the brightness of different zones of the screen, resulting in deeper blacks and improved contrast.

HDR Performance

High Dynamic Range (HDR) enhances the range of colors and contrast in an image, resulting in a more realistic and immersive viewing experience. QLED TVs generally offer superior HDR performance due to their higher brightness and wider color gamut. They can display a wider range of shades and hues, with brighter highlights and deeper shadows, creating a more dynamic and detailed image.

Crystal UHD TVs support HDR, but their performance is limited by their lower brightness and narrower color gamut compared to QLED TVs. While they can display HDR content, they might not deliver the same level of impact and detail as QLED TVs.

Viewing Angles

Another factor to consider is viewing angles. Some QLED TVs, especially those with Wide Viewing Angle technology, maintain color accuracy and contrast even when viewed from off-center positions. Crystal UHD TVs typically have narrower viewing angles, meaning that the picture quality may degrade when viewed from the side.

What Is Quantum Dot Technology And How Does It Enhance Picture Quality In QLED TVs?

Quantum dots are microscopic nanocrystals that emit different colors depending on their size when struck by light. In QLED TVs, these quantum dots are incorporated into a film layer that sits in front of the backlight. As the backlight shines through this layer, the quantum dots convert the blue light into pure and saturated red, green, and blue light.

This conversion process results in a significantly wider color gamut, allowing QLED TVs to reproduce a greater range of colors with higher accuracy and vibrancy. Moreover, quantum dots enable higher brightness levels without sacrificing color volume, meaning the colors remain rich and saturated even in bright scenes. This improved color volume and brightness contribute to a more realistic and immersive viewing experience, especially with HDR content.

Are QLED And Crystal UHD TVs Suitable For Gaming?

Both QLED and Crystal UHD TVs can be suitable for gaming, but QLED TVs generally offer a better gaming experience. QLED TVs typically feature lower input lag, which is the delay between the gamer’s input and the action appearing on screen. This responsiveness is crucial for competitive gaming where milliseconds can make a difference.

Furthermore, some QLED TVs incorporate features like Variable Refresh Rate (VRR) and Auto Low Latency Mode (ALLM), which further enhance the gaming experience by reducing screen tearing and automatically optimizing the TV’s settings for gaming. While some Crystal UHD TVs also include gaming features, they often don’t match the performance and advanced features found in QLED models.
